加入收藏 在线留言 联系我们
关注微信
手机扫一扫 立刻联系商家
全国服务热线13580355570
公司新闻
旅游小程序微信开发民宿酒店红色旅游沉浸式剧本杀旅行APP
发布时间: 2025-01-11 19:42 更新时间: 2025-01-11 19:42

随着旅游业的不断发展,传统的旅游方式已经无法满足现代游客多样化的需求。为了提升用户体验和服务质量,越来越多的旅游企业开始转向数字化解决方案。本文将详细介绍如何搭建一款集民宿酒店预订、红色旅游路线推荐以及沉浸式剧本杀体验于一体的微信小程序,为用户提供全方位的旅行服务。

一、项目背景

近年来,红色旅游逐渐兴起,成为越来越多人的选择。同时,民宿酒店作为一种新兴的住宿形式,也受到了广大游客的青睐。此外,沉浸式剧本杀作为一种新颖的娱乐方式,也逐渐在年轻人中流行起来。基于这些趋势,我们决定开发一款综合性的旅游小程序,将民宿酒店预订、红色旅游路线推荐和沉浸式剧本杀体验融为一体,为用户提供更加便捷和丰富的旅行体验。

二、功能需求
  1. 用户注册与登录:支持微信一键登录,方便用户快速访问。

  2. 民宿酒店预订:

  3. 提供多种类型的民宿酒店供用户选择。

  4. 用户可以查看详细的房源信息、价格、评价等。

  5. 支持在线预订和支付功能。

  6. 红色旅游路线推荐:

  7. 根据用户的兴趣爱好和历史浏览记录,智能推荐适合的红色旅游路线。

  8. 提供详细的路线介绍、景点信息、交通指南等。

  9. 沉浸式剧本杀体验:

  10. 提供多种剧本杀主题供用户选择。

  11. 用户可以在线预约参与剧本杀活动。

  12. 提供剧本介绍、角色分配、游戏规则等信息。

  13. 个人中心:展示用户的订单记录、收藏夹、优惠券等信息。

  14. 互动社区:用户可以分享旅行心得、评价民宿酒店和服务,与其他用户交流互动。

三、技术选型
  1. 前端技术:微信小程序框架(WeChat Mini Program)

  2. 后端技术:Node.js + Express

  3. 数据库:MongoDB

  4. 云服务:腾讯云或阿里云

四、系统架构
  1. 前端架构:

  2. 使用微信小程序官方开发工具进行开发。

  3. 采用模块化设计,便于后期维护和扩展。

  4. 界面美观大方,符合现代审美标准。

  5. 后端架构:

  6. Node.js作为服务器端语言,Express框架处理HTTP请求。

  7. RESTful API设计,确保前后端分离。

  8. 使用JWT(JSON Web Token)进行用户身份验证。

  9. 数据库设计:

  10. MongoDB作为NoSQL数据库,存储用户信息、订单记录、房源信息、路线推荐、剧本杀信息等数据。

  11. 设计合理的数据模型,确保数据一致性和完整性。

五、关键功能实现
  1. 用户注册与登录:

  2. 使用微信开放平台提供的API实现一键登录。

  3. 保存用户基本信息到数据库中。

  4. 民宿酒店预订:

  5. 提供多种类型的民宿酒店供用户选择。

  6. 用户可以查看详细的房源信息、价格、评价等。

  7. 支持在线预订和支付功能。

  8. 保存预订记录到数据库中。

  9. 红色旅游路线推荐:

  10. 根据用户的兴趣爱好和历史浏览记录,智能推荐适合的红色旅游路线。

  11. 提供详细的路线介绍、景点信息、交通指南等。

  12. 保存用户的浏览记录和推荐的路线到数据库中。

  13. 沉浸式剧本杀体验:

  14. 提供多种剧本杀主题供用户选择。

  15. 用户可以在线预约参与剧本杀活动。

  16. 提供剧本介绍、角色分配、游戏规则等信息。

  17. 保存用户的预约记录和参与情况到数据库中。

  18. 个人中心:展示用户的订单记录、收藏夹、优惠券等信息。

  19. 互动社区:用户可以分享旅行心得、评价民宿酒店和服务,与其他用户交流互动。

六、安全性考虑
  1. 数据加密:对敏感数据进行加密处理,防止泄露。

  2. 权限控制:严格控制不同角色的访问权限,确保数据安全。

  3. 防护措施:采用防火墙、入侵检测等手段,防止恶意攻击。

七、总结

通过上述介绍,我们可以看到开发一款集民宿酒店预订、红色旅游路线推荐以及沉浸式剧本杀体验于一体的微信小程序需要综合考虑多方面的因素。从前端界面的设计到后端逻辑的实现,再到数据库的选择和安全性的保障,每一步都需要精心规划和实施。


联系方式

  • 电  话:13580355570
  • 经理:潘经理
  • 手  机:13580355570
  • 微  信:13580355570